§ 61.0766 — MATHEMATICS, SCIENCE, AND TECHNOLOGY TEACHER PREPARATION ACADEMIES
ED § 61.0766Title 3. HIGHER EDUCATION · Part B. STATE COORDINATION OF HIGHER EDUCATION · Ch. 61. TEXAS HIGHER EDUCATION COORDINATING BOARD · Art. C. POWERS AND DUTIES OF BOARD
Statute text
View on source(a)From funds appropriated for that purpose, the board shall establish academies at institutions of higher education to improve the instructional skills of teachers certified under Subchapter B, Chapter 21, and train students enrolled in a teacher preparation program to perform at the highest levels in mathematics, science, and technology. The board may adopt rules as necessary to administer this section.
(b)Before an institution of higher education establishes an academy under this section, the institution must apply through a competitive process, as determined by the board, and meet any requirements established by the board for designation as an academy under this section and continued funding. The institution of higher education must have a teacher preparation program approved by the State Board for Educator Certification or be affiliated with a program approved by the State Board for Educator Certification.
(c)A participant in an academy program must be:
(1)an experienced teacher who:
(A)is recommended by a school district; and
(B)has at least two years experience teaching mathematics, science, or technology in assignments for which the teacher met all certification requirements; or
